Warnowo, West Pomeranian Voivodeship is a village of Poland[1]. It has Wikipedia articles in 5 language editions, a strong signal of global cultural recognition.[2]
Key Facts
- Warnowo, West Pomeranian Voivodeship is located in Gmina Wolin[3].
- Warnowo, West Pomeranian Voivodeship is in the country of Poland[4].
- Warnowo, West Pomeranian Voivodeship's instance of is recorded as village of Poland[5].
- Warnowo, West Pomeranian Voivodeship's postal code is recorded as 72-518[6].
